About Larry Page

Internet pioneer and tech magnate Lawrence Edward Page, known for co-creating Google and inventing the PageRank algorithm, has an influential legacy that extends beyond search engines. As both a former Google CEO and Alphabet Inc. CEO, Page has been instrumental in driving technological innovation and fostering comprehensive product development like Android and Chromebook. With a net worth of $129 billion as of January 2024, Page's business philosophy emphasizes 'moonshot' thinking, as seen in investments in Tesla and aviation startups such as Kitty Hawk. Despite stepping down from his CEO position at Alphabet in 2019, Page remains a key figure in the tech industry as an Alphabet board member, employee, and major shareholder.

Lawrence Edward Page was born on March 26, 1973, in East Lansing, Michigan. His father, Carl Page, was a computer science professor at Michigan State University, while his mother, Gloria Page, was an instructor in computer programming. Growing up in a family immersed in technology, Larry Page developed a passion for computers and programming at an early age.

Larry Page: Career Highlights

Larry Page's career is marked by several significant milestones:

  • Co-founded Google with Sergey Brin in 1998.
  • Served as Google's CEO from 1997 to 2001, then again from 2011 to 2015.
  • Announced the restructuring of Google into Alphabet Inc. in 2015, becoming CEO of Alphabet.
  • Stepped down as Alphabet CEO in 2019, with Sundar Pichai taking over.

Larry Page: Personal Life & Legacy

Larry Page is known for his philanthropic efforts and investments in renewable energy technology and aerial vehicles. He is also interested in the socio-economic effects of advanced intelligent systems.

Page is known for his "10X" mentality, expecting Google employees to create products that are at least 10 times better than those of its competitors.

Wealth History

Timeline

March 26, 1973

Lawrence Edward Page is born in East Lansing, Michigan, United States.

1995

Page begins his research on the World Wide Web at Stanford University.

1996

Page develops the PageRank algorithm, a search ranking algorithm for Google.

1998

Page and Sergey Brin found Google Inc. in Menlo Park, California.

1997-2001

Page serves as the first CEO of Google.

2004

Page receives the Marconi Prize for his co-creation of PageRank.

2011-2015

Page returns as the CEO of Google.

2015

Page announces the restructuring of Google into Alphabet Inc. and becomes the CEO of Alphabet.

2019

Page steps down as the CEO of Alphabet, with Sundar Pichai taking over.
